Importance of his work and legacy
Claude Shannon’s work in information theory has been hailed as one of the most influential and groundbreaking contributions of the 20th century. His discoveries and inventions paved the way for modern digital technology, from the development of electronic communication to the creation of the modern computer. Shannon’s work continues to impact the field of communication, digital technology and computer science.
